How they compare

Slovakia currently reports 1,243 SLC against 1,227 SLC in Portugal, a difference of 16 SLC.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 32 shared years of data; in 1993 it was Slovakia ahead.

Portugal ranks 99th and Slovakia ranks 98th of 109 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Portugal averaged higher in 1 and Slovakia in 3.

This sub-domain contains data on agriculture producer prices and the producer price index. Agriculture producer prices are prices received by farmers for primary crops, live animals and livestock primary products as collected at the point of initial sale (prices paid at the farm gate). Annual data are provided from 1991 (while mothly data start in January 2010) for 180 countries and 212 products. The producer price index is the index of agricultural producer prices that measures the average annual change over time in the selling prices received by farmers (prices at the farm gate or at the first point of sale). The three categories of producer price index available in FAOSTAT comprise: single-item price index, commodity group index and the agriculture producer price index.
